Prompt: Tips for Being Specific and Clear

So, you picked your AI tool. Now it’s time to make a prompt. A prompt is just a short instruction for the tool. Say what your letter is about, including the style, tone, length, and main points. The clearer you are, the better the AI text.

When using AI to write a letter, you can copy a ready prompt. Then, add your personal information, such as dates, names, and places, and the letter will appear as if you wrote it.

Check the examples of specific prompts you can try:

  • For a friendly letter about my Italy trip: “Write a 1-2 paragraph friendly letter to my friend about my trip to Italy. Mention a few popular tourist spots and an emotional conclusion. Keep a casual and even slightly funny style.” Add your own stories or funny moments to make it real.
  • For a job application: “Write a 2-3 paragraph formal job application letter. Mention my most recent workplace, my skills, and why this position is important to me. The tone is simple and professional.” Add the company name, job title, and more details.
  • For a thank-you email to a colleague: “Write a 4-5 sentence friendly thank-you email to a colleague. Thank them for giving a discount on the first year of study and finish with a warm closing. Write in a friendly and slightly restrained tone.” Include their names and more details.
  • For a university letter: “Write a 3-paragraph formal letter to university staff. Say why I write, what documents I need, and the deadline. The tone is restrained and polite.” Then, enter the details and clarifications, such as the date, last name, and your course name.
  • For a fun event invite: “Write a 1-paragraph short invitation for an event. Include date, place, and one interesting thing to make them want to come. Keep it friendly and fun.” Put your event details and a fun twist to grab attention.

Generate and Review the AI Draft

After AI makes a draft, don’t send it right away. Read it slowly and carefully. Check if it makes sense and if the facts are right. Look at grammar and word choice. AI can make mistakes or use tricky words. Decide what to keep and what to change. 

A huge advantage is that AI gives you a draft in seconds and can make any changes quickly. But it doesn’t know your situation or feelings. That’s why you need to check and edit it.

Revise With a Personal Touch

Artificial Intelligence quickly creates text, but you don’t always need to leave it unchanged. It’s important to add your own phrases, examples, or emotions, especially in a friendly or creative letter.

For example, forget about the standard “Thank you for your help.” You can write: “Thank you for staying late yesterday to help me finish the report. It really saved me.”

In an informal letter, add a memory or a joke that only your friend will understand. In an invitation, add an interesting detail that will make the guest want to come.

Official letters generally don’t need changes at all. If all the information you entered is correct, and the text fits the format, you can leave it almost unchanged. The main thing is that the letter sounds professional and clear, and extra emotions are not needed there.

AI gives you the base, but it’s your choice whether to add something special or keep the text formal.
